ASP.NET课程资源网站:设计、实现与关键功能
124 浏览量
更新于2024-08-31
收藏 442KB PDF 举报
""基于ASP.NET的课程资源网站的设计与实现"
本文主要探讨了如何利用ASP.NET技术构建一个综合性的课程资源网站,该网站旨在提供资源共享、管理及展示的一站式服务。作者常婉纶和刘辉来自西安理工大学,他们强调了这种网站在高职院校课程改革中的重要性,作为支持教学活动的平台。
首先,文章介绍了网站的基本功能。它分为前台和后台两个部分。前台主要服务于普通用户和学生,他们可以在线浏览和下载课程资源。资源分类浏览模块允许用户按照预设的类别进行查找,展示的信息包括资源名称、文件格式、上传者和时间等。查看资源详细模块则支持不同类型的文件展示,如PDF、RAR和AVI,其中PDF支持在线阅读,RAR文件可供下载,而AVI视频文件则可以通过内嵌的流媒体播放器在线播放。
其次,网站后台设计主要针对管理员和教师。资源类别管理模块允许管理员添加、删除和修改类别,并能调整类别显示顺序,更新前台导航栏。课程资源管理则涉及资源的上传、更新和删除,确保资源的及时性和准确性。
文章详细讲述了实现这些功能的关键技术。大文件上传是通过优化的文件分块上传策略实现,解决了单个文件大小限制的问题。定制资源类别导航栏允许用户根据需求自定义类别,提高个性化体验。文档自动转换技术将word、ppt等文档转化为PDF,实现了在线阅读,这一过程可能涉及到第三方转换工具或服务。在线阅读部分,PDF转SWF技术用于在浏览器中流畅地查看文档内容。
此外,该文还讨论了系统的开发环境,通常包括ASP.NET框架、数据库管理系统(如SQL Server)以及相关的开发工具(如Visual Studio),并可能使用Ajax技术提升用户体验,实现无刷新页面交互。
基于ASP.NET的课程资源网站设计与实现是一个综合运用Web开发技术、数据库管理和用户体验优化的过程。这样的系统对于教育机构来说具有重要的实际意义,它可以促进教学资源的共享,提高教学效率,同时也为教师和学生提供了灵活的学习和交流平台。
2010-11-24 上传
140 浏览量
2022-06-10 上传
2022-06-08 上传
2022-07-04 上传
2023-07-02 上传
2023-11-12 上传
weixin_38634323
- 粉丝: 7
- 资源: 899
最新资源
- IEEE 14总线系统Simulink模型开发指南与案例研究
- STLinkV2.J16.S4固件更新与应用指南
- Java并发处理的实用示例分析
- Linux下简化部署与日志查看的Shell脚本工具
- Maven增量编译技术详解及应用示例
- MyEclipse 2021.5.24a最新版本发布
- Indore探索前端代码库使用指南与开发环境搭建
- 电子技术基础数字部分PPT课件第六版康华光
- MySQL 8.0.25版本可视化安装包详细介绍
- 易语言实现主流搜索引擎快速集成
- 使用asyncio-sse包装器实现服务器事件推送简易指南
- Java高级开发工程师面试要点总结
- R语言项目ClearningData-Proj1的数据处理
- VFP成本费用计算系统源码及论文全面解析
- Qt5与C++打造书籍管理系统教程
- React 应用入门:开发、测试及生产部署教程